Annie Waterman, a talented individual, has made a notable impact in the world of cinema, garnering recognition for her outstanding performances in a variety of films.

One of her most iconic roles was in the 1989 romantic comedy-drama film "Say Anything", a movie that has become a classic in its genre.

In addition to her work in "Say Anything", Waterman also appeared in the 1992 biographical drama film "Chaplin", a film that tells the story of the life of Charlie Chaplin, a legendary comedian and filmmaker.

Furthermore, Waterman's extensive filmography also includes a role in the 2014 German-French thriller film "Doctor Mabuse: Etiopomar", a film that is part of a series of movies based on the character of Dr. Mabuse, a fictional villain created by the German writer Norbert Jacques.
